<section><p class="heading jdMain">Job Description</p><p class="heading">Roles & Responsibilities</p><div class="paragraph"><p>The post is located at the Programme Office in Lebanon, in Beirut under the UNODC Regional Office for the Middle East and North Africa (ROMENA). Within delegated authority, the Programme Officer (Head of Programme Office in Lebanon will be responsible for overseeing the overall implementation of UNODC Programmes and activities in Lebanon. The incumbent will also act as the Head of the UNODC Programme Office in Lebanon and represent UNODC vis-a-vis the Government of Lebanon and the international community in Lebanon. The Programme Coordinator works under the overall guidance of the Regional Representative for the Middle East and North Africa (ROMENA), and under the direct supervision of the Deputy Regional Representative. The incumbent is a member of the relevant United Nations Country Team (UNCT) under the strategic guidance and coordination of the United Nations Resident Coordinator (UNRC). In this capacity, the incumbent leads UNODC's engagement in UN common country planning, programming, funding, monitoring and evaluation activities and actively contributes to the establishment of the Common Country Analysis and United Nations Sustainable Development Cooperation Framework (CCA and UNSDCF) and related joint workplan, resource mobilization and communications strategies and plans as well as the Business Operations Strategy especially under the UN reform and the 2030 Agenda. <p><h4>Purpose</h4>
<p>Automation technicians will be responsible for supporting our project managers and system engineers with creating, installing, and commissioning of PLC/HMI/SCADA based systems as well as network and device integration work.</p>
<h4>Essential functions and responsibilities</h4>
<p>The following duties are typical for this job. These are not to be constructed as exclusive or all inclusive. Other duties may be required and assigned.</p>
<ul>
<li>Complete start up and commissioning of new PLC/HMI/SCADA control systems, service and maintenance of existing installations, fault diagnoses, hardware repairs, programming bug fixes and alterations on customer sites</li>
<li>Complete diagnosing and resolving technical problems on job sites and provide appropriate reports to project management or operations leaders via email, SharePoint, OneDrive, or other repository applications</li>
<li>Attend and participate in project kickoff and turnover meetings with project managers to gain knowledge of project estimate, scope and finalize project completion documentation</li>
<li>Organize and maintain control submittal project redlines and submit to design engineer at project conclusion for as built drawing package creation</li>
<li>Work with other technicians to develop and share technical solutions</li>
<li>Actively participate in technician training to maintain technical expertise on new products, tools, and integration through continuing education initiatives</li>
</ul>
<h4>Minimum education & experience required to perform essential functions</h4>
<ul>
<li>Associate’s degree specialized in robotics, automation, technology or minimum of 3-5 years of experience with PLC/HMI control system in lieu of associate’s degree</li>
<li>Or bachelor’s degree specialized in technology, engineering, manufacturing</li>
</ul>
<h4>Mental and physical competencies required to perform essential functions</h4>
<ul>
<li>Working knowledge of at least one PLC software (i.e. Rockwell Suite, Modicon Unity Pro or Control Expert, Mitsubishi, or many others)</li>
<li>Working knowledge of at least one HMI software (i.e. Rockwell FactoryTalk View or Wonderware InTouch, or many others)</li>
<li>Working SCADA knowledge of at least one platform (i.e. Ignition, Factory Talk View SE, Optix, GE iFix, Ecostruxure Power Operations or SCADA, and many others)</li>
<li>Knowledge of common Windows Office applications and repositories (i.e. OneDrive, SharePoint, GIT)</li>
<li>Knowledge of Microsoft SQL or other database applications but not required</li>
<li>Knowledge of Ethernet and serial network communication formats and hardware configurations</li>
<li>Understanding of basic process controls (i.e. PID control loops, motor control, commissioning of digital and analog measurement devices)</li>

Role Overview
<br>Build production AI systems for clients. You'll design and ship agentic workflows on Claude and AWS Bedrock AgentCore, retrieval systems backed by Bedrock Knowledge Bases, and MCP-based automations that connect directly into client tool stacks (Notion, Linear, HubSpot, AWS, Google Workspace, and more). This is a hands-on build role. You will write code, deploy infrastructure, and sit in client rooms explaining why the system behaves the way it does.
<br>Tasks & Responsibilities
<br>Design and build applied AI systems on Claude and AWS Bedrock AgentCore: RAG pipelines backed by Bedrock Knowledge Bases, agentic workflows, and multi-tool orchestration via MCP.
<br>Own delivery of AI components end-to-end: architecture, implementation, evaluation, and post-launch monitoring.
<br>Integrate Claude-based agents with client infrastructure and business tools via MCP servers (HubSpot, Notion, Linear, Google Workspace).
<br>Translate ambiguous client problems into scoped technical builds with clear success criteria and numbers attached.
<br>Document architecture and decisions in the client's Notion record so infra details never live only in someone's head.
<br>Work alongside Pre-Sales Engineers during scoping calls to validate technical feasibility before commitments are made.
<br>Select and tune the right model, retrieval strategy, and Knowledge Base configuration per use case.
<br>Build and maintain eval suites (offline test sets, regression checks, LLM-as-judge scoring) that catch quality drift before a client does.
<br>Design agentic control flow: tool-selection logic, retry/fallback paths, and guardrails against runaway loops or unsafe tool calls.
<br>Instrument production systems with logging, tracing, and cost/latency dashboards to debug a bad output from a client.
<br>Write modular infrastructure as code (Terraform) for AI workloads on AWS.
<br>Conduct architecture reviews on other engineers' AI builds and flag failure modes before they ship.

<section><p class="heading jdMain">Job Description</p><p class="heading">Roles & Responsibilities</p><div class="paragraph"><p>In accordance with the established Agency policy and procedures, the incumbent is responsible for advising on and operationalizing all aspects of UNRWA security and risk management, crisis readiness and preparedness in the Field, for all UNRWA personnel both Internationally recruited and locally recruited Area staff with focus on frontline Area staff security, particularly in those areas heavily impacted by the current conflict.</p><p>The Senior Field Security Officer (SFSO) serves as a principal Advisor and assists the Front Office (DUA and DDUA (Operations/Programmes)) in the execution of their security responsibilities in the Field. The SFSO ensures UNRWA's Security and Risk Management system is context specific and tailored to the needs of frontline personnel. S/he supports the identification, implementation of security and risk management best practices and other Standard Operation Procedures across the Field. The SFSO ensures UNRWA's participation in the UN Security Management System (UNSMS) and supports UNRWA's compliance with security requirements, as appropriate. The SFSO also maintains close cooperation with UN Department of Safety and Security (UNDSS), Agency Funds and Programmes Security Officer(s), as well as with the Host Government security agencies, local community, and beneficiaries. Where applicable, the SFSO provides direct supervision to the Close Protection Team, and in addition to all aspects of the Field Security Risk & Management (FSRM) team. In this context, SFSO performs the following:</p><p>1. Security Risk Assessment:</p><p>1.1.In line with UNSMS methodology, leads the development of security risk management processes, outlining potential risks and recommends prevention and mitigation strategies towards improving the security of both the internationally recruited and the frontline Area staff, as well as the installations with a particular emphasis on the Camp level;</p><p>1.2.In close cooperation with the Front Office and Department and Programme Heads, ensures that security initiatives are fully coordinated, approved and integrated into appropriate Agency-wide policy;</p><p>1.3.Oversees the process of comprehensive threat analysis and security risk assessments to include all area staff, locations, installations and activities in the assigned Field;</p><p>1.4.Manages the processes of various security assessments, both routine and adhoc, as required, to ensure optimal prevention and mitigation measures are in place;</p><p>1.5.Reviews inputs and recommends improvements in coordination with DSRM, HQ (Amman) in the implementation, further development and monitoring and evaluation (M&E) of the security and risk management system for all staff with the objective to minimize risk in the contextual, programmatic and professional workplace-risk categories for frontline Area staff;</p><p>1.6.Manages the UNRWA security incidents system as required and ensures that the Agency Security Incident Management System (SIMS) is fully implemented, kept up-to-date and reports filed properly. Oversees the upgrading of the SIMS to provide critical information for security analysis; encourages incident reporting at the Camp and Area level;</p><p>2. UNRWA Security Plan, Security Risk Management processes and UNSMS Security Risk Management (SRM) Measures:</p><p>2.1.Plans and oversees Security Risk Management process for all offices and maintains guidance such as security, contingency, emergency and evacuation plans as required;</p><p>2.2.Supports and supervises the implementation and adherence to the Area Security Plan and coordinates capacity building efforts for relevant frontline staff with the support of the available security resources on the ground;</p><p>2.3.Is responsible for developing and updating the Field specific security contingency plans in accordance with the United Nations Security Policy Manual that governs Internationally recruited staff and UNRWA risk management system for Area staff; coordinates and organizes emergency medical evacuation and convoy security procedures;</p><p>2.4.Ensures and manages that all new International and Area staff personnel receive briefings upon arrival, local security training as necessitated by changes in security environment, and are kept informed of matters affecting their security;</p><p>2.5.Ensures implementation of the frontline staff capacity-building plan, including SSAFE training programme for frontline staff, as required, and professional work-place risk trainings;</p><p>2.6.Manages the staff warden/ information systems as required;</p><p>2.7.Ensures that UNRWA Field Office procedures conform to the UNSMS and UNRWA policy and standards as appropriate, and that UNRWA personnel is included in the Security Plan comprising International staff with eligible dependents and the Area staff;</p><p>2.8.Ensures that appropriate staff tracking procedures are in place for all UNRWA staff travel; ensures compliance of International staff with Travel Request Information Process (TRIP) including the security clearance process;</p><p>2.9.Oversees staff's adherence and compliance to various (UNDSS and UNRWA specific) security plans and advisories, such as warden systems, and Residential Security Measures (RSM);</p><p>2.10.Assists the Field Director in assessing and implementing security risk management measures with a view towards SRM compliance for all aspects of UNRWA operations, including staff and supports the development and implementation of operational procedures and standards with regard to contextual, programmatic and professional work-place risk categories for frontline Area staff based on best practices in the Field; in LFO, chairs the Field Office advisory sub-committee on Security and Risk Management and make recommendations to the Field Director.</p><p>Functional</p><p>i.
